Output c185d491f8f0edaafb510bb2e919f998a0aa388c3c3ab22bf92e34e3c47ce79b:1618

value
575651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44d32aa0444d95f922f38382b44d724af3347356 OP_EQUAL
address
37xvqhEGY2yAw1fPNRp6uZo8BrQQ8iJqgb
transaction
c185d491f8f0edaafb510bb2e919f998a0aa388c3c3ab22bf92e34e3c47ce79b
confirmations
300402
spent
true